Title : Advanced Medical Equipment Technician

Employee Working Location : In-person (Abbotsford, BC)

Employment Status : Casual

Salary Band : $ $ 30.17 / hour

The Canadian Red Cross (CRC) - an inspirational not for profit organization, helps people and communities in Canada and around the world in times of need and supports them in strengthening their resilience. As a Canada's Best Employers 2024, we are committed to having an accessible, diverse, inclusive, and barrier-free work environment.

In this role, you will :

  • Inspect and troubleshoot equipment malfunctions and carry out repairs, following the manufacturer's specifications.
  • Document repairs and maintain up-to-date equipment records in the inventory management system.
  • Clean and disinfect health equipment, according to standards.
  • Transport equipment between HELP sites and deliver, install, and pick up equipment from clients' homes, as per established procedures.
  • Instruct clients and caregivers in the proper use and maintenance of equipment.

What we are looking for :

  • Completion of Grade 12 or equivalent.
  • Basic knowledge working with hand and basic power tools.
  • Able to lift and carry up to 80lbs.
  • Strong verbal communication skills; client service skills; and ability to work independently and in a team environment.
  • Successful completion of CPR/First Aid taken within past 2 years (or willing to take it within probationary period).
  • Considered an asset, but not mandatory :
    • Experience working with volunteers and diverse populations.
    • Commercial driving and delivery experience.

Working conditions :

  • Work varies from warehouse to other HELP sites, client homes and Assisted Living facilities.
  • Ability to sit and stand for extended periods and safely operate a vehicle for deliveries, which can be up to 75% of the day.
  • A valid BC Class 5 Driver's License.
  • May be required to work out of other HELP locations.
